The Tampa Bay Rays rallied to collect a win Tuesday and now hope to take the series at Fenway Park by knocking off a debuting Red Sox pitcher. Boston will send its top pitching prospect, Brayan Bello, to the mound.
The 23-year-old Dominican Republic native has leaned on former Red Sox great Pedro Martinez for advice for making his debut.
However, anyone betting on baseball can see Bello’s potential. Bello was 10-2 between Double-A and Triple-A this season, striking out 117 batters in 85 innings of work. As with any top prospect, the question for Bello will be about how he handles the nerves of his first big league start.

Tampa Bay Stats
MLB matchups provide pitchers like Corey Kluber with an opportunity for do-overs in the regular season. The Rays’ right-handed starting pitcher got beat up against Boston on April 22 in St. Petersburg, allowing 11 hits and four runs in 5.0 innings of work. Kluber has been up and down this season with Tampa Bay this year.
Kluber has a 3-5 record with a 3.91 ERA. In 76 innings of work, Kluber has piled up 67 strikeouts. What would really help out Kluber and the rest of Tampa Bay’s pitching staff would be if the offense could find some consistency. The Rays rank 22nd in the league, producing 4.06 runs per game.
Tampa Bay is also 23rd in batting average (.236) and 27th in OPS (.677). The Rays also don’t have much in the way of power, ranking 21st with 76 home runs. Isaac Paredes leads Tampa Bay with 13 home runs, while Harold Ramirez leads the team with a .317 batting average.
Boston Stats
The Red Sox have had success climbing the MLB standings despite having several injuries among their pitching staff. Boston decided to call up Bello because of an injury pitcher Rich Hill sustained in a game against the Cubs last week.
The Red Sox pitching staff has found a way to be consistent and rank fifth in the league in ERA (3.57) and sixth in the league in WHIP (1.20).
On offense, Boston has been able to hang win a division populated with heavy hitters. The Boston Red Sox lead the league with a .261 batting average. Boston also scores 4.72 runs per game, which ranks sixth in the league, and has a .739 OPS, which also ranks sixth in the league.
Third baseman Rafael Devers leads the team with 17 home runs, while second baseman Trevor Story also has 14. The Red Sox are 5-5 over the past ten games and have a one-game lead over Tampa Bay and Toronto for second place in the division.
